The paper complements a recent proof of the Goreinov-Tyrtyshnikov-Zamarashkin hypothesis for two-column matrices by providing equality criteria for submatrices with best-bounded inverses.

The long-standing hypothesis formulated by Goreinov, Tyrtyshnikov and Zamarashkin \cite{GTZ1997} has been recently solved by Sengupta and Pautov \cite{SP2026} in the case of two-column matrices. In this paper, we complement their elegant proof with the equality criteria.
